Dissecting the Architecture of iCloud Backup: What’s Actually Preserved?
Before executing a restoration workflow, it's crucial to internalize what exactly is preserved in iCloud backups. iCloud does not mirror an entire device but selectively archives key user data and system configurations. This understanding prevents false expectations during recovery.
Core Components Backed Up:
App data, including sandboxed states and stored credentials (depending on keychain sync)
Photos and videos (if iCloud Photos is disabled; otherwise, these are stored in sync-based systems)
System settings such as network configurations, device preferences, and accessibility features
Springboard layout, including folder structure and app icon positioning
iMessage and SMS/MMS threads (only if Messages in iCloud is disabled)
Call logs and voicemail metadata
Apple Health, Wallet passes, and HomeKit configurations
Expert Commentary: “A common misconception is that iCloud performs universal real-time mirroring. In reality, backup and sync operate on fundamentally different protocols with distinct retention behaviors.” — Sara Kim, Sr. AppleCare Advisor, Data Services
Operational Insight: Backups occur automatically when the device is:
Connected to a Wi-Fi network
Plugged into power
Locked (not in active use)

Procedural Walkthrough: Restoring from iCloud on iOS Devices
There are two dominant restoration pathways depending on whether the device is new or already in use.
Scenario A: Provisioning a New or Reset Device
Power on the new (or freshly erased) iPhone or iPad.
Proceed through onboarding until the Apps & Data screen appears.
Tap Restore from iCloud Backup.
Log in with the corresponding Apple ID and password.
Review available backups by timestamp and device name.
Select the most appropriate backup. Avoid selecting backups marked “incomplete.”
Ensure continuous Wi-Fi access and a power source until the restore completes.
Expert Insight: “Always cross-check the last successful backup timestamp—interrupted backups can corrupt metadata layers, leading to sync conflicts.” — Mark Ellis, Senior iOS Platform Engineer
Scenario B: Restoring to an Active Device (In-Place Restoration)
This approach requires a device wipe:
Navigate to Settings > General > Transfer or Reset iPhone
Select Erase All Content and Settings
Proceed with the reset. After reboot, follow the Scenario A process

Troubleshooting iCloud Restoration: Common Errors and Fixes
1. iCloud Backup Not Found
Confirm iCloud account is signed in under Settings > [User] > iCloud > iCloud Backup
Verify backup status, especially on shared Apple ID environments
2. Slow or Incomplete Restore
Use high-bandwidth Wi-Fi; avoid mobile data unless configured explicitly
Enable airplane mode to reduce background sync competition
3. Missing or Unrestored Apps
Some apps may be unavailable due to DRM/geolocation restrictions
Manually download from the App Store if necessary; reauthentication may be needed
4. Restoration Freeze or Reboot Loop
Force reboot device (e.g., Volume Up + Power on iPhone X and later)
Re-initiate restore after signing out/in of iCloud

Best Practices for Ongoing Backup Hygiene and Security
Activate Scheduled iCloud Backups via Settings > [User] > iCloud > iCloud Backup
Audit Backup Size and ensure iCloud storage quotas are not exceeded
Enable Keychain Sync for password continuity across apps
Create Local Redundancy using Finder (macOS) or iTunes (Windows)
Test Backups on secondary/test devices to validate restorability
Use Device Management Tools like Apple Configurator or Jamf Pro for enterprise setups

iCloud Restoration: Frequently Asked Technical Questions
Q1: Can I restore an iCloud backup without wiping my device?
No. Full restoration is only accessible during setup after a factory reset.
Q2: Does restoration overwrite current data?
Yes. All local files are replaced with the iCloud backup contents.
Q3: Can I choose what to restore selectively?
Not via full restore. Use iCloud Drive or app-specific recovery for selective content.
Q4: How long does a typical restore take?
Depends on backup size and network bandwidth—generally 15 minutes to several hours.
Q5: How long are backups retained?
Inactive backups are deleted after 180 days unless renewed through device use.
